WELLESLEY, Mass. -- The Bates women's tennis team dropped a 7–0 decision at No. 21 Wellesley on Sunday afternoon at the Dorothy Towne Fieldhouse.
The host Blue (4-0) captured the doubles point by sweeping all three matches, though Bates came closest at the No. 3 position, where
Grace LaFountain and
Elise Hepburn pushed Wellesley's Nandini Patel and Sofia Corte-Real to a tiebreak before falling, 7–6 (7–4).
Hepburn earned Bates' lone set victory of the match at No. 3 singles, taking the opening set 7–5 before Wellesley's Patel rebounded to win the final two sets, including a 10–1 super tiebreaker.
Isabella Saul (No. 2) and
Ava Steinberger (No. 5) each played competitive first sets, falling 7–5 before Wellesley closed out both matches in straight sets.
Bates (1-5) will return to action on Saturday, hosting No. 15 Tufts at 2:00 p.m. in Merrill Gymnasium. The match will serve as the NESCAC season debut for both squads.
